Fossil Rim Wildlife Center is one of the world’s foremost animal conservation facilities, but it also provides an opportunity to let visitors experience a taste of Africa.

 Covering 1,700 acres, Fossil Rim is home to more than 1,000 animals, representing approximately 50 different species. Visitors have the opportunity to take a drive-thru tour of Fossil Rim and have an opportunity to get an up close and personal look at animals normally only seen from a great distance.

 As for visitors, Fossil Rim offers drive-thru tours, behind the scenes tours, educational opportunities and even unique overnight stays. 

Helping Endangered Species

While Fossil Rim Wildlife Center provides a unique experience to visitors, Fossil Rim’s primary objective is to help preserve endangered species. The 1st facility of its kind to be accredited by the American Zoo and Aquarium Association, Fossil Rim is working diligently to save a number of endangered animal including the:
◦ Attwater Prairie Chicken
◦ Black rhinoceros
◦ Cheetah
◦ Red wolf
◦ White rhinoceros

Fossil Rim Wildlife Center is a non-profit organization
